Dart Leads Giants’ Upset of Chargers as Bills, Eagles Reach 4-0 and Teams Troll Foes Online

Official posts from the Giants, Bills, Seahawks sharpened the week’s storylines beyond the field.

Overview

  • Jaxson Dart, in his first NFL start, threw a touchdown and ran for another to lead the Giants over the previously unbeaten Chargers 21-18.
  • The Bills moved to 4-0 with a 31-19 win over the Saints as Josh Allen accounted for three touchdowns and James Cook ran for 117 yards and a score.
  • The Eagles reached 4-0 by topping the Buccaneers 31-25, with Jalen Hurts throwing two touchdowns and Sydney Brown returning a blocked punt for a TD.
  • Team accounts pushed the victories into viral territory, from the Giants’ “low power mode” broken charger to the Bills’ “Geaux Bills” nod and Seahawks’ jabs at Arizona’s uniforms.
  • Chargers receiver Malik Nabers was carted off in the second quarter with a knee injury, and no long-term prognosis was reported.
